Allows operator to select spacing of hydraulically adjustable
deck plates and return to that position automatically.
System must be calibrated with each header that is used (see
Calibration Procedures section).
Activation buttons 1, 2 or 3 located on the multi-function lever
are used to select one of the three different programmable reel positions/deck
plate positions.
Enable/Disable System:
Touch or press confirm switch when header setup icon is highlighted.
Touch or press confirm switch when automatic header height modes
icon (A) is highlighted.
Touch or press confirm switch when Deck Plate Position Resume
icon (B) is highlighted.
NOTE: Checkmark appears indicating system is enabled or disappears
indicating system is disabled.
Operation:

A - Deck Plate Position Resume Icon
B - Reel Lift and Reel Fore/Aft Switch
C - Activation Button Number
System is active when:
-
Engine is running.
-
Road transport disconnect switch is in field position.
-
Properly equipped header (with deck plate sensors) is connected
to machine and is calibrated.
NOTE: Save Deck Plate Position Resume setpoint by pressing and
holding currently selected activation buttons 1, 2, or 3 on multi-function
lever for two seconds. Icon (A) flashes indicating setpoint is saved.
Activate Deck Plate Position Resume by pressing activation buttons
1, 2 or 3 on multi-function lever.
Activation button number (C) on display indicates which activation
button was selected.
Active Deck Plate Position Resume icon (A) appears on display
indicating system is active.
Use reel lift and reel fore/aft switch (B) to obtain desired
hydraulic deck plate spacing. Left side of switch increases spacing
and right side of switch decreases spacing.
Display indicates current deck plate opening. Deck plates have
a range of 0 (minimum position) to 9 (maximum position).
Manually moving reel lift and reel fore/aft switch (B) on multi-function
lever deactivates deck plate spacing.
Press activation buttons 1, 2 or 3 to reactivate system. Deck
plates automatically move to preselected position.
